Dörrwerk: Fruit Paper
Founded at the end of 2014 in Berlin, Dörrwerk pursues a very important mission: saving the not-so-good-looking fruit from ending their days in a trash can. We asked the Dörrwerk founder, Dr. Zubin Farahani, a few question about changing her career from medicine to fruit paper production, operational difficulties and daily food choices. Folkklubs Ala Pagrabs: Crown Jewel of the Baltic
If you're ever in Riga, Latvia there is an ABSOLUTE must stop location you better have on your itinerary. Folkklubs Ala Pagrabs is the staple watering hole for locals, while also being a popular stop for travelers.
